Java – verteilte Dubbo-Anrufübergabeparameter
给我你的怀抱
给我你的怀抱 2017-06-14 10:51:38
0
1
893

Hintergrund: Die ursprüngliche Struktur besteht darin, die gesamte Geschäftslogik direkt über die service()-Methode des Servlets zu vervollständigen. Die service()-Methode wird nun in mehrere Dienste aufgeteilt zusammengestellt durch das Dubbo-Framework.

Problem: In der Vergangenheit wurden in der Struktur lokale Thread-Variablen verwendet (z. B. zum Speichern von Sitzungen). Da nun die Programmstruktur geändert wird und die getrennten Dienste in anderen JVM-Threads ausgeführt werden, sind Thread-Local-Variablen definitiv nicht verfügbar.

Ich würde gerne wissen, ob das Dubbo-Framework über eine Methode verfügt, mit der einige Sitzungsvariableninformationen übergeben werden können.

给我你的怀抱
给我你的怀抱

Antworte allen(1)
Peter_Zhu

通过dubbo的RpcContext的attachment(map存储keyvalue),可以隐式传参。

Beliebte Tutorials
Mehr>
Neueste Downloads
Mehr>
Web-Effekte
Quellcode der Website
Website-Materialien
Frontend-Vorlage